Taiwan Central Bank Reassures on US Treasury Ties

Taiwan's central bank has issued a statement to reassure the public about its relationship with the U.S. Treasury Department. This communication comes shortly after the U.S. Treasury released its latest semi-annual currency report.

In this report, Taiwan was identified and placed on a "monitoring list." The central bank's statement underscored the positive and strong relations it maintains with its U.S. counterparts. This emphasis aims to address any potential concerns arising from Taiwan's inclusion on the monitoring list.
